Description of 📷 Sony SEL16F28 Wide-Angle Lens: Perfect for NEX Series Cameras
Lens not Zoomable. Footnotes:"35 mm equivalent focal length (APS-C)" and "Angle of View (APS-C)" are with interchangeable lens digital camera incorporating APS-C type image sensors. Minimum Focus Distance : 0.8 ft (0.24 m). Maximum Magnification ratio : 0.078x. Focal Length : 16 mm. Angle of View (APS-C)- 83°. 35 mm equivalent focal length (APS-C)- 24 mm. Compatible with optional VCL-ECU1 ultra-wide converter and VCL-ECF1 fisheye converter.

Pros
- Compact, light, cheap, the ability to install some wide-angle nozzles from Sony.
Cons
- Low image sharpness, especially at the edges. Of course, like all budget wide-angle lenses, there are strong chromatic aberrations. If a speck of dust falls on the glass, it is very clearly visible in the picture. There is no stabilizer - despite the wide angle, due to the low weight of the camera, you need a shutter speed of at least 1/40 - 1/50 in order not to blur.
